Material Composition: A Fundamental Difference

The primary distinction between MDF and PVC fluted panels lies in their material structure.

MDF is made from compressed wood fibers bonded with resin. While it provides a uniform surface, it remains a wood-based material that is inherently sensitive to moisture. Once exposed to humidity or water, MDF can swell, weaken, or even break down over time.

In contrast, PVC fluted panels are manufactured from polyvinyl chloride, a non-porous thermoplastic material. This gives them a fundamentally different performance profile:

  •  No water absorption

  •  High resistance to environmental changes

  •  Consistent structural integrity over time

This difference forms the foundation for all other performance advantages.

Moisture Resistance: A Critical Advantage

One of the most significant limitations of MDF panels is their vulnerability to moisture. Even in controlled indoor environments, humidity fluctuations can affect their stability.

PVC fluted panels offer a clear advantage in this area:

  •  They are completely moisture-resistant and do not swell or warp

  •  Suitable for kitchens, bathrooms, and basements

  •  No need for additional sealing or protective coatings

Because of these properties, PVC fluted panels can be used in areas where MDF would typically fail or require frequent maintenance.

Durability and Long-Term Performance

Durability is a key consideration for any wall panel system, especially in high-traffic or high-use environments.

MDF panels, while initially strong, tend to degrade over time due to:

  •  Moisture exposure

  •  Surface chipping or cracking

  •  Structural weakening at edges and joints

PVC fluted panels, on the other hand, maintain their performance under daily wear:

  •  Resistant to impact, scratches, and deformation

  •  Stable under temperature fluctuations

  •  Long service life without structural deterioration

This makes them particularly suitable for commercial spaces such as offices, retail stores, and hospitality environments.

Maintenance and Cleaning Efficiency

Maintenance requirements often determine the true cost of a material over its lifecycle.

MDF panels typically require:

  •  Protective painting or laminating

  •  Careful cleaning to avoid water damage

  •  Periodic refinishing or repair

In comparison, PVC fluted panels are designed for low maintenance:

  •  Smooth, non-porous surface allows easy cleaning

  •  Resistant to stains, grease, and dust accumulation

  •  No repainting or sealing required

A simple wipe with a damp cloth is usually sufficient to keep the panels clean, making them ideal for modern, fast-paced environments.

Installation Efficiency and Flexibility

Ease of installation is another important factor in selecting wall panel materials.

MDF panels are relatively heavy and often require precise cutting, surface finishing, and additional support structures. Improper handling can lead to edge damage or breakage.

PVC fluted panels simplify the installation process:

  •  Lightweight and easy to handle

  •  Can be cut with standard tools without chipping

  •  Compatible with adhesive or mechanical fixing systems

  •  Faster installation reduces labor time and cost

This efficiency is especially valuable in projects with tight timelines or large surface areas.
